These apps employ psychological principles to guide behavior."Focus Friend,"for example, uses a virtual character that knits()peacefully as you work.If you open a banned app,the knitting comes undone.If you complete a focus session,this system uses immediate rewards, like digital items for your character,to make up for your devotion to the potentially unpleasant work.It also uses the "commitment and consistency"principle-starting a timer feels like a promise to yourself,which you're then motivated to keep. However,scientific research on their effectiveness is limited.One study found that while users enjoyed gamified apps,they didn't often use them and found simpler strategies (like setting a phone to greyscale(灰度模式)more effective for reducing usage.High app store ratings for"Focus Frrend"suggest user enjoyment,but enjoyment doesn't necessarily translate to improved focus or output quality. One group is emerging as particularly beneficial:a type of gut()bacteria known as Blautia, which has made headlines recently because it seems to produce some really remarkable effects. Now,a Chinese team is glimpsing another potential benefit of Blautia:helping people adapt to high altitudes().Their findings suggest that providing Blautia could help mountaineers and others perform better in these challenging environments. Qing-Peng Kong,a geneticist at the Chinese Academy of Sciences,and his team recruited 45 men to move from their homes at 250 meters above sea level to a town at about 3;700 meters. Despite the thin air,the men ate similar food as they had at home,minimizing the effects of diet changes on their gut bacteria.After 2 days,Blautia went from being rare to very abundant.in their guts. In the second experiment,the team exposed mice to controlled low-oxygen conditions in the lab first and then simulated (an altitude of 4,000 meters,while giving Blautia to half of them every other day.The Blautia-treated mice showed milder response of altitude sickness. This opens the door into whether altitude sickness might be amenable to treatment through the gut. The bacteria's effect may also extend to the brain."Its superpower comes from the connection between the gut and the brain,"says Klepac-Cerak at Wellesley College.The fatty acids it makes are known to activate receptors(神经末梢)on nerves that connect the digestive system,heart and brain.This could help explain a surprising relationship that Klepac-Cerak reported last year:Kids are more likely to talk and laugh when they have more Blaistia in their guts."There's lots of communication happening between our brain;we are just beginning fo uncover what services bacteria do for us."Klepac-Cerak notes. Why does a mosquito bite itch? When a mosquito bites you,it pierces (the skin using a special mouthpart to suck up bood and injects saliva()into your skin.Mosquitoes'saliva has lots of proteins in it,some of which our body recognizes as foreign,and our immune cells spring into action to try to fight them.37.It's actually the body's response to the foreign mosquito protein it is trying to fight.That's why some people may only have a mild reaction to bites,while others,more sensitive to the foreign protein,react with large areas of swelling that are more painful.
